title = "Efficient source of single photons from charge-tunable quantum dots in a micropillar cavity",
abstract = "A single photon source is demonstrated using a novel oxide-apertured micropillar cavity embedded with InGaAs quantum dots. A bright 80 MHz count rate is enabled by the Purcell effect and charge-tuning of the quantum dots.",
